Lincoln de Sousa wrote:

> Looking at the web server access log, I noticed that chromium
> send the following user agent string:
> 
>   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; en-US) AppleWebKit/533.4 (KHTML, like Gecko)
> Chrome/5.0.375.29 Safari/533.4
> 
> I don't think it is right, since I'm not using "Chrome" but "Chromium"
> browser.

Forgive me for being dense, but why is this a bug?

Maybe it would be helpful for debugging and statistics gathering to
add information about the Debian revision, like this:

 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; en-US) AppleWebKit/533.4 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/5.0.375.38 (Debian-5.0.375.38-r46659-2) Safari/533.4

Or maybe it would be good to fix all sites that care and just declare
that we are a newish browser, like this:

 Mozilla/8.0

You can experiment with how sites react to various possibilities with
the --user-agent command-line option (which is undocumented for some
reason).
